Clear answers about fittings, quotes, timelines, and project limits.
We begin with an assessment of the garment, fabric, condition, and requested fit before confirming the scope.
Pricing is based on the assessed project, so we only confirm a quote after reviewing the garment and design needs.
Concept approval is required before redesign work begins, and any additional work is discussed first.
We do not promise exact material matches until availability is checked, because trims and components can vary.
Most redesign projects are completed within 10 to 20 business days after approval, depending on the work involved.
